Reprints are available of a special Times Orange County Edition earthquake report that appeared in last Thursday’s paper.

“The Big One,” published in the Orange County Life section, outlined what the county could expect if a 7.3-magnitude earthquake struck the Newport-Inglewood fault.

The report included:

- A graphic guide with tips on how to minimize earthquake damage in your home.

- What to put in an earthquake-preparedness kit and how to purify water.

- A map showing where the likely damage would extend and which freeways would be closed.

- Details of what life would be like three days after such an earthquake hit Orange County.
